R. X hibernica a repeating hexaploid?

While looking for R. foliolosa I came across an extract from “the book of roses 1838” detailing an Irish species, R. hibernica (aparently hexaploid ((42 chromosomes)) which is said to flower from early June to mid November its also said to resemdle R spinosissima in poor soils and R canina on loam.
